Hi, thank for your reply.
I found customer-private-files-single-post-footer.template.php and cuar_the_attached_file_link($post->ID, $file).
However in this way file will be downloaded also if I put its link in src of an iframe.
Is there a method to get only the link without download it?
You may try to add that:
add_filter('cuar/private-content/files/default-action', 'wpca_change_default_file_actions', 10, 2);
function wpca_change_default_file_actions($action, $attachment)
{
$ext = pathinfo($attachment['file'], PATHINFO_EXTENSION);
$ext = strtolower($ext);
if (strcmp($ext, 'pdf') === 0) return 'view';
return $action;
}

Sure!
Here the link
<a href="javascript:void(0);" onclick="apriCatalogo('<?php cuar_the_attached_file_link($post->ID, $file); ?>')" class="btn btn-default btn-sm">
<span class="fa fa-file-pdf-o"></span>
<span class="hidden-xs"> Apri</span> </a>
Here the div that will contain iframe
<div id="cataloghi_iframe"></div>
Here the javascript
<script>
function apriCatalogo( link ) {
const iframe = '<iframe src="' + link + '" style="width: 100%;height: 100vh;"></iframe>';
jQuery('#cataloghi_iframe').html( iframe );
}
</script>
